Auctioneer. Government Land Sales. TpUBLIC NOTIFICATION. LANDS FOB SALE ON DEFERRED PAYMENTS. Crown Lands Office, Auckland. 20th October, 1886. The following lands will he open for Selection on Deferred Payments, on application at this office, on and after WEDNESDAY, the 10th day of November next. p. A, TOLB. Commissioner of Crown Lands, Manookci County, Parish of Kaiak*.— Allotment 90,174 a3r 15p, upset price £175, Allotment 92, 98a, upset price £98. Forms of application and declaration can be obtained at this office, and at the Post Offices, Mangonul and Victoria Valley. In the event of more applications than one being made on the same day for the same land, the land applied for ahull be put up to public competition by tender, limited to the applicants. All tenders shall be opened at one time, by the Chief Commissioner, at the tint meeting of the Land Board held after the date appointed for receiving tenders. Note.Deposit of one-twentieth of the price of the land by cash, marked cheque, bank draft or money order, made payable to the Receiver of Land Revenue. Auckland, to be lodged with application.
